Until September 1, 2016, Mr. Ramat was the President and Chief Executive Officer of Neurotrope, Inc., a publicly traded biotechnology company focused on developing treatments for neurodegenerative diseases, primarily Alzheimer’s Disease. Neurotrope is now in the midst of conducting a Phase 2B clinical trial seeking to prove cognitive and behavioral efficacy for its principal compound Bryostatin-1 in moderate-severe to severe Alzheimer’s patients.
In addition, the company is advancing pre-clinical research in two orphan indications, Fragile X Disease and Niemann-Pick Disease Type C. Prior. In the finance field, Mr. Ramat, was a principal investor, director, and consultant to Continental Home Loans, a mortgage bank. Continental, which operates in 22 states, is the largest single family home mortgage originator in Long Island and the third largest FHA originator in New York State with originations of approximately $1.3 billion of loans p.a.
Prior, Mr. Ramat was the President and CEO of Kushner Companies, a privately owned diversified real estate company. The company owned and managed more than 25,000 apartment units, and a commercial portfolio in excess of 5 million square feet.
